    How to Set Up Google Translate on Your Samsung Device

    Okay, now that you're excited about the possibilities, let's walk through how to set up Google Translate on your Samsung Google Translate screen device. Don't worry, it's super easy!

    1. Download and Install Google Translate: If you don't already have it, head over to the Google Play Store and download the Google Translate app.
    2. Grant Permissions: Once installed, open the app and go through the initial setup. Make sure to grant all the necessary permissions, especially the permission that allows Translate to run in the background and access other apps. This is crucial for the Samsung Google Translate screen feature to work correctly.
    3. Enable Tap to Translate: In the Google Translate app, tap the menu icon (usually three lines in the top left corner) and go to Settings. Look for the "Tap to Translate" option and enable it. This is the key that unlocks the Samsung Google Translate screen magic.
    4. Configure Languages: In the "Tap to Translate" settings, you can also configure your preferred languages. Choose the language you want to translate from and the language you want to translate to. You can always change these later, but setting them up now will save you time in the future.

    Using Samsung Google Translate Screen: A Step-by-Step Guide

    Alright, you've got everything set up. Now, let's see how to actually use the Samsung Google Translate screen feature. Here's a step-by-step guide to get you started:

    1. Open the App with Foreign Text: Navigate to the app or screen where you want to translate text. This could be a website in Chrome, a social media post, or even a message in a chat app.
    2. Activate Tap to Translate: When you encounter text you want to translate, simply highlight or copy the text. A Google Translate icon will automatically pop up on your screen. This is your gateway to instant translation!
    3. Tap the Google Translate Icon: Tap the icon, and a small window will appear, displaying the translated text. You can adjust the size of the window and move it around on your screen for optimal viewing.
    4. Adjust Languages (If Needed): If the detected source language is incorrect, or if you want to translate to a different language, you can easily change it within the translation window. Just tap the language names and select your desired options.
    5. Enjoy Instant Translation: That's all there is to it! You can now read and understand the translated text without ever leaving the app you're in. The Samsung Google Translate screen feature makes it incredibly easy to access information in different languages.

    Tips and Tricks for Samsung Google Translate Screen

    Want to get the most out of your Samsung Google Translate screen experience? Here are a few tips and tricks to keep in mind:

    • Use the Floating Icon: Instead of always having to copy text, you can enable a floating Google Translate icon that stays on your screen. This allows you to quickly translate text by simply dragging the icon over it. To enable this, go to the Tap to Translate settings in the Google Translate app and look for the floating icon option.
    • Download Offline Languages: If you're traveling to a place with limited internet access, download the languages you need for offline use. This way, you can still translate text even without a connection. In the Google Translate app, tap the menu icon, select "Offline translation," and download the languages you need.
    • Explore Camera Translation: Don't forget that Google Translate can also translate text from images. Use the camera translation feature to translate signs, menus, and other printed materials in real-time. Just open the Google Translate app, tap the camera icon, and point your camera at the text you want to translate.
    • Customize the Translation Window: In the Tap to Translate settings, you can customize the appearance of the translation window. Adjust the size, transparency, and position to your liking.
    • Learn Keyboard Shortcuts: For even faster access, learn the keyboard shortcuts for Tap to Translate. These shortcuts can vary depending on your device and keyboard, so check your device's documentation for more information.

    Troubleshooting Common Issues

    Even with the best technology, sometimes things can go wrong. Here are some common issues you might encounter with Samsung Google Translate screen and how to fix them:

    • Tap to Translate Not Working: If the Tap to Translate feature isn't working, first make sure it's enabled in the Google Translate app settings. Also, ensure that you've granted all the necessary permissions to the app. If it still doesn't work, try restarting your device.
    • Translation Window Not Appearing: If the translation window isn't appearing when you copy text, try clearing the cache and data for the Google Translate app. You can do this in your device's settings under "Apps."
    • Incorrect Language Detection: If Google Translate is incorrectly detecting the source language, manually select the correct language in the translation window. The app should eventually learn your preferences.
    • Slow Translations: If translations are slow, try closing other apps that are running in the background. Also, make sure you have a stable internet connection if you're not using offline languages.
    • Compatibility Issues: In rare cases, the Samsung Google Translate screen feature may not be compatible with certain apps. If you encounter this issue, try using a different translation method, such as copying and pasting the text into the Google Translate app.
